WebFayette State Park is located in Garden, Michigan on the Big Bay de Noc. Fayette Historic State Park is known for its unmatched scenery of the Lake Michigan harbor, white cliffs and verdant forests. The museum village comes from what was once a bustling industrial community that manufactured charcoal pig iron from 1867 to 1891. Fayette State Park is on … is church a verbFayette Historic State Park is the state park of the historic town of Fayette in the U.S. state of Michigan. It is located on the Big Bay de Noc of Lake Michigan, between Snail Shell Harbor and Sand Bay, on the southern side of the Upper Peninsula, about 17 miles south of US 2. Fayette was the site of an industrial community that manufactured charcoal pig iron between 1867 and 1891.
